LiftMaster Gate Repair β€” What You Need to Know

LiftMaster gate operators, renowned for their durability, can occasionally encounter common issues such as photo-eye sensor misalignment, remote control synchronization challenges, or inconsistencies in power supply. We frequently encounter control board malfunctions in older units or those exposed to San Antonio's frequent power fluctuations, often requiring precise component-level troubleshooting or complete replacement. Our expertise encompasses diverse models, including heavy-duty slide gate operators like the SL3000 and RSL12V, as well as swing gate systems such as the LA400 and LA500.

A common repair involves the gate's crucial limit switches or the motor's internal gearing. These components endure constant stress and friction, particularly in high-traffic commercial applications around landmarks like the Alamodome. Our skilled technicians are proficient at carefully disassembling, meticulously inspecting, and replacing these vital parts, ensuring your gate operates seamlessly within its programmed open and close parameters, preventing wear-related breakdowns.

Beyond mechanical issues, we frequently address problems with essential safety features, such as photo-eye sensors, guaranteeing their precise alignment and proper function to prevent accidents. Malfunctioning sensors can cause a gate to unexpectedly reverse or fail to close, posing a security risk. Our technicians are also adept at troubleshooting advanced connectivity options, including MyQ technology, ensuring seamless integration and secure remote access for your entire gate system. COMMON ISSUES

Common LiftMaster Gate Repair Problems in San Antonio

πŸ”§ Remote or Keypad Unresponsive

If your LiftMaster gate ignores commands, it could stem from depleted batteries, a misaligned antenna, or radio frequency interference common in urban settings. We meticulously check these possibilities, including reprogramming remotes or addressing complex control board communication errors.

πŸ”§ Gate Halts Mid-Travel

Should your gate suddenly stop, the culprit might be an obstructed safety sensor, a faulty limit switch requiring recalibration, or a motor overheating from continuous use. Our technicians precisely diagnose the exact cause, guaranteeing both safety and seamless operation.

πŸ”§ Abnormal Operating Sounds

Grinding, squealing, or persistent clunking noises often signal severely worn gears, dry bearings, or a motor struggling under strain, exacerbated by San Antonio's climate. Ignoring these auditory warnings can lead to more extensive and costly damage to the entire operator system.

πŸ”§ Slow or Struggling Movement

A gate exhibiting sluggish movement might indicate a low power supply, excessive friction from worn-out hinges, or a motor nearing the end of its lifespan. We perform a comprehensive assessment of the entire gate system, not just the operator, to identify all contributing factors.

πŸ”§ Safety Sensor Malfunctions

Photo-eye sensors are indispensable for safety. If they are blocked by debris, dirty from dust, or misaligned due to minor impacts, the gate may fail to close correctly or reverse unexpectedly. MAINTENANCE TIPS

Maintenance Tips for San Antonio Properties

πŸ› οΈ Keep Sensors Clear
Regularly inspect and clean your LiftMaster gate’s photo-eye sensors. San Antonio’s dusty conditions, pollen, and occasional spiderwebs can obstruct them, preventing proper operation and posing a safety hazard. Keep them clear for reliable function.
πŸ› οΈ Test Safety Features
Periodically test your gate’s auto-reverse mechanism and photo-eye sensors. Place a soft object (like a cardboard box) in the gate’s path as it closes to confirm it promptly reverses. This ensures crucial safety functionality is active, protecting vehicles and pedestrians.
πŸ› οΈ Monitor for Unusual Sounds
Listen carefully for any new or unusual noises during your gate’s operation, such as grinding, squealing, or clunking. These auditory clues can be early indicators of mechanical wear, component issues, or problems exacerbated by San Antonio's temperature extremes that require professional attention before they escalate into major breakdowns.

LiftMaster Gate Repair FAQ β€” San Antonio, TX

Q: My LiftMaster gate opener has no power. What should I check first?+
A: First, check the circuit breaker for your gate operator to ensure it hasn't tripped. Also, inspect the power cord for any visible damage. If your operator uses a battery backup, check if it's dead or needs replacement. If these basic checks don't resolve the issue, a professional diagnostic is needed to assess internal electrical components.
Q: Why is my LiftMaster gate closing, then immediately reopening?+
A: This often indicates an issue with the safety sensors (photo-eyes) or the gate's sensitivity settings. The sensors might be misaligned, dirty, or obstructed, causing the gate to detect an impediment. It could also be a logic board issue misinterpreting sensor signals or a limit switch problem.

Q: Is it worth repairing my LiftMaster gate opener, or should I replace it?+
A: This depends on the age of your operator, the cost of the repair, and the overall condition of the unit. Minor repairs are usually more cost-effective. However, if your operator is very old, frequently breaking down, or the repair cost approaches that of a new unit, replacement might be a better long-term investment.
